The Kamal Nath-led Congress government in Madhya Pradesh has got a 10 day relief today as the State Assembly session has been adjourned till 26th March, in view of Coronavirus. 

The opposition BJP, which is confident it now has the majority to take power, paraded 106 MLAs before the Governor and accused the ruling Congress of stalling to cling to power. The Supreme Court will tomorrow take up the BJP MLAs' petition asking for a test of strength within 12 hours. 

The Congress MLAs who were isolated in Bangalore were all set to fly to Bhopal on Saturday night but on reaching the airport, they were told of the possibility of being quarantined in Bhopal on arrival. 

J.P. Nadda, Jyotiraditya Scindia and Tomar are said to have met them on Sunday in Bangalore and reassured them that they would all be given “what they have been promised”. The MLAs have now arrived, each with their health certificate. And perhaps under CRPF cover.

However Madhya Pradesh Governor Lalji Tandon has written to CM Kamal Nath, stating 'Conduct the floor test on 17th March otherwise it will be considered that you actually don't have the majority in the state assembly.'
